
After two months off, it's time for the children of Sharon to return to the classroom. While most grades will start today, kindergarden will begin on Aug. 29 and preschool starts on Sept. 3
1. Don't Forget, There Are Short Weeks Ahead
Students will have the following days off this week and next: Aug. 30, Sept. 2 for Labor Day, and Sept. 5-6 for Rosh Hashanah.
The first full week of school will be Sept. 9-13

3. School Hours
- High School: 8:05 a.m. - 2:40 p.m.
- Middle School: 7:40 a.m. - 2:10 a.m.
- Heights Elementary School: 8:50 a.m. - 3:05 p.m.
- Cottage Street School: 8:55 a.m. - 3:10 p.m.
- East Elementary School: 9 a.m. - 3:15 p.m.
